About the role
- As a Senior Frontend Developer, you will be the technical reference for building, evolving, and governing the web interfaces of a strategic corporate platform used by internal and external audiences, with high traffic and stringent security, reliability, and maintainability requirements.
- You will create a responsive web platform from Figma prototypes, ensuring architectural quality, predictable evolution, and a consistent user experience.
- As the squad's lead frontend professional, this role offers high technical autonomy and significant influence over product and interface architecture decisions.
- Build and evolve responsive web applications in Angular from Figma prototypes.
- Define and maintain the frontend architecture, establishing standards, best practices, and code organization.
- Work on an external-facing platform, considering security, governance, and maintainability requirements.
- Implement and enhance access control mechanisms, roles, and permissions to ensure proper management of user profiles and responsibilities.
- Drive structural refactorings and, when necessary, complete rearchitecture of existing frontend applications.
- Support the decommissioning of a mobile application by replacing it with a microfrontend that can be embedded in other applications.
- Provide targeted support for an Android app (Kotlin), assisting with fixes and ensuring stability during the transition.
- Collaborate with backend, product, and stakeholders to define solutions that balance user experience, technical feasibility, and business rules.
- Act as the frontend technical reference, supporting the team’s strategic decisions.
Requirements
- Strong experience as a Senior Frontend Developer working on medium to large web applications.
- Proficiency in Angular, including creating projects from scratch, modular organization, and performance optimization.
- Proven experience in frontend architecture and refactoring of legacy code.
- Experience building responsive web interfaces.
- Experience with access control, authentication, roles, and permissioning in web applications.
- Ability to work with technical autonomy and serve as a reference within the team.
- DESIRABLE: Experience with microfrontends or distributed frontend architectures.
- Knowledge of web application security.
- Experience in Android development (Kotlin) for support and maintenance activities.
- Experience with products that have external users and complex business rules.
